pandas依赖于numpy作为其核心计算库,因此pandas的版本通常与特定版本的numpy兼容。 在实际项目中,开发者应根据需求选择合适的pandas和numpy版本组合。 具体版本对应关系: 对于Python 3.7,pandas库默认支持的numpy版本通常是1.15.x到1.18.x之间。但开发者可以根据需要安装更新的numpy版本。 对于Python 3.8,pandas 1.2.0及...
一、numpy模块 1.1 numpy 简介 numpy是python的一种开源的数值计算扩展库,这种库可用来存储和处理大型numpy数组。 numpy库有两个作用: 1、区别于list列表,提供了数组操作、数组运算、以及统计分布和简单的数学模型 2、计算速度快,甚至要优于python内置的简单运算,使得其成为pandas、sklearn等模块的依赖包。高级的框架...
Pandas有两种结构,分别是Series和DataFrame。其中Series拥有Numpy的所有功能,可以认为是简单的一维数组;而DataFrame是将多个Series按列合并而成的二维数据结构,每一列单独取出来是一个Series。 咱们主要梳理下Numpy没有的功能: 1、简单基本使用 import pandas as pd pd1 = pd.Series([1, 2, 3]) print pd1 0 1 ...
在Python 3.10 下,最佳的 NumPy、Matplotlib 和 Pandas 版本可能是: NumPy: 推荐使用最新稳定版本。你可以通过 pip 安装最新版本:pip install numpy Matplotlib: 对于 Matplotlib,推荐使用与 Python 3.10 兼容的最新版本。你可以通过 pip 安装最新版本:pip install matplotlib Pandas: 对于 Pandas,推荐使用最新稳定版本。
pandas和numpy版本对应关系 Numpy和Pandas是Python常见的两个科学运算的包,提供了比python列表更高级的数组对象,运算效率更高。 1 numpy简介 numpy的核心是ndarray对象,它封装了python的原生数据类型的N维数组。numpy创建的数组在创建时就要有固定大小,数组元素需要有相同的数据类型,numpy也可以像python数组一样使用切片。
今天我们来一篇超级长文,一次性扫盲Python、NumPy 和 Pandas Python 作为简单易学的编程语言,想要入门还是比较容易的 搭建语言环境 我们首先来了解下如何安装和搭建 Python 语言环境 Python 版本的选择 当前流行的 Python 版本有两个,2.X 和 3.X,由于 2.X 即将不再维护,所以我建议直接使用 3.X 版本作为你的主要...
来自专栏 · Pandas Pandas、Python、Numpys数据类型对应关系见下图。 编辑于 2022-04-01 11:33 Python Numpy 数据类型 写下你的评论... 关于作者 尽hjk 自己强大比什么都重要 回答 0 文章 66 关注者 215 关注她发私信 打开知乎App 在「我的页」右上角打开扫一扫 ...
NumPy (Numerical Python的简称):作为多维数组(ndarray)容器,可以对数组执行元素级计算以及直接对数组执行数学运算的函数。其也是用于读写硬盘上基于数组的数据集的工具。数据处理速度比Python自身的嵌套列表要快很多。 Pandas (名字来源于panel data面板数据): 是基于NumPy的一种工具,提供了快速便捷地处理结构化数据的大...
Anaconda 附带了本书中使用的许多包,包括 Jupyter,NumPy,pandas 以及其他许多数据分析中常用的包。 仅此一项就可以解释其受欢迎程度。 Anaconda 的安装包括现成的数据分析所需的大部分内容。 Conda 包管理器还可用于下载和安装新包。 为什么要使用 Anaconda? Anaconda 专门为数据分析打包了 Python。 Anaconda 安装中...
pandas是python数据分析的核心模块。它主要提供了五大功能: - 1.支持文件存取操作,支持数据库(sql)、html、json、pickle、csv(txt、excel)、sas、stata、hdf等。 - 2.支持增删改查、切片、高阶函数、分组聚合等单表操作,以及和dict、list的互相转换。